Historical Context of Gambling
The practice of gambling has existed for thousands of years, woven into the fabric of diverse cultures around the world. From ancient civilizations like the Chinese, who created the earliest known lottery, to the Greeks and Romans, who enjoyed dice games, gambling has evolved alongside human society. The motivations for gambling have shifted, influenced by cultural, economic, and technological changes. As societies developed, so did their approaches to luck and chance, often reflecting broader philosophical and spiritual beliefs. Regional Variations in Gambling Practices
Cultural attitudes towards gambling vary significantly from one region to another. In some countries, such as Japan, gambling is largely restricted to specific forms, like pachinko, while in others, like the United States, a more liberal approach allows for a wide array of gambling options, including casinos and online betting. These regional differences are deeply rooted in local customs, laws, and societal values, shaping how people engage with gambling.
Moreover, the acceptance or prohibition of gambling can greatly influence its prevalence. In countries where gambling is legalized and regulated, it often becomes an integral part of the entertainment industry. In contrast, regions where it is frowned upon may see underground gambling activities thrive, emphasizing the complex interplay between culture and legality in shaping gambling habits.
The Role of Religion and Beliefs
Religious beliefs play a significant role in shaping attitudes toward gambling across various cultures. In many religions, gambling is viewed as a vice, associated with greed and moral decay. For instance, Islam strictly prohibits gambling, which shapes the habits of billions of Muslims worldwide. This religious stance influences not only individual behavior but also national policies regarding gambling.
Conversely, some cultures view gambling as a harmless pastime or even a form of entertainment. In cultures where luck and fate are celebrated, such as in parts of Latin America, gambling can be seen as a way to test one’s fortune and engage with the mystical. These divergent views highlight how deeply ingrained beliefs can influence gambling habits and the social acceptance of such activities.
Impact of Technology on Gambling Culture
The rise of technology has dramatically transformed gambling habits globally. The proliferation of the internet has made online gambling accessible to millions, breaking down geographical barriers and allowing individuals to engage with gambling from the comfort of their homes. This shift has also led to the emergence of new forms of gambling, including virtual casinos and mobile gaming apps, which cater to the preferences of a tech-savvy generation.
Furthermore, technology has enhanced the experience of gambling through innovations like live dealer games and virtual reality. These advancements not only make gambling more engaging but also reflect cultural shifts towards convenience and instant gratification. As technology continues to evolve, it will undoubtedly shape future gambling practices and cultural attitudes surrounding them.
